Comprehensive lipidomics reveals reduced hepatic lipid turnover in NAFLD during alcohol intoxication
2021-02-19
Abstract excerpt
<h4>Background & Aims</h4> In experimental models, alcohol induces acute changes in lipid metabolism that cause hepatocyte lipoapoptosis and inflammation. Here we study human hepatic lipid turnover during controlled alcohol intoxication. <h4>Methods</h4> We studied 39 participants with three distinct hepatic phenotypes: alcohol-related liver disease (ALD), non-alcoholic fatty liver disease (NAFLD), and healthy con...
